• 1000LORADO <br /> -.d Division of Reclamation, <br /> ® Mining and Safety <br /> Department of Natural Resources <br /> August 27,2024 <br /> Chris Oestreich <br /> BURNCO Colorado, LLC/Bestway Concrete Company <br /> sent via email: Chris.oestreich@burnco.com <br /> Re: North LaPoudre Pit, Permit M-2000-144, Succession of Operators Approval, <br /> Revision SO-2 <br /> Dear Chris Oestreich: <br /> On August 26, 2024, the Division of Reclamation, Mining and Safety approved the succession <br /> of operators from Bestway Concrete Company to BURNCO Colorado, LLC for this operation. <br /> BURNCO Colorado,LLC is now the permitted operator of the North LaPoudre Pit, and as such, <br /> is responsible for all provisions in M-2000-144, as well as those specified in the Rules and <br /> Regulations. Bestway Concrete Company is relieved of all responsibilities concerning this <br /> operation. <br /> Please Note: <br /> 1. All of the application materials, as amended and supplemented, are an integral part of your <br /> permit. They have been incorporated into the permit by reference. We presume that you <br /> have a copy of all of these materials; therefore, none have been enclosed with this mailing. <br /> We suggest that you keep a copy of the permit and the permit application at the mining <br /> operation as a reference for operation personnel,to help ensure compliance with the terms of <br /> the permit. <br /> 2. Changes in the mining and reclamation operations that differ from those described in the <br /> permit may require a modification to the permit. We suggest consulting the Rules and <br /> Regulations and/or contacting us to determine if a modification to the permit is necessary. <br /> Rule 1.10 pertains to Amendments, Rule 1.9 to Technical Revisions, and Rule 1.11 to <br /> Conversions. <br /> 3. On your permit anniversary date each year,you must submit an annual fee and annual report <br /> to us. Please consult the Rules, Act, and your permit for specific requirements.
